Quick Answer: What Numbers Are Even And Odd

What are even and odd numbers? Even numbers are divisible by 2 without remainders. They end in 0, 2, 4, 6, or 8. Odd numbers are not evenly divisible by 2 and end in 1, 3, 5, 7, or 9.

How do you find a number is odd or even?

If a number is evenly divisible by 2 with no remainder, then it is even. You can calculate the remainder with the modulo operator % like this num % 2 == 0 . If a number divided by 2 leaves a remainder of 1, then the number is odd. You can check for this using num % 2 == 1 .

Is 0 an odd or even number?

So, let’s tackle 0 the same way as any other integer. When 0 is divided by 2, the resulting quotient turns out to also be 0—an integer, thereby classifying it as an even number.

Is zero a number Yes or no?

0 (zero) is a number, and the numerical digit used to represent that number in numerals. It fulfills a central role in mathematics as the additive identity of the integers, real numbers, and many other algebraic structures. As a digit, 0 is used as a placeholder in place value systems.
